Coffee buying guide
How to choose the right coffee beans online.
Buying coffee beans online is easier when you start with how you brew. For espresso, moka pot and milk drinks, look for coffees with body, sweetness and enough structure to stay clear through milk. Exclusive blends and richer single origins are usually the safest place to start.
For filter coffee, Aeropress, Chemex and V60, choose a single origin or microlot when you want more aroma, acidity and origin character. These coffees usually show clearer notes such as flowers, fruit, honey, chocolate or citrus, especially when brewed with paper filters.
If you prefer traditional Cyprus/Ibrik coffee, choose the dedicated Cyprus/Ibrik range or ask us for the correct grind. Grind size matters: whole bean gives maximum freshness if you grind at home, while ground coffee is more convenient when selected for your brewing method.

What is the difference between single origin, microlot and blends?
Single origin coffee comes from one origin, microlots are smaller seasonal selections with more distinct profiles, and blends are designed for balance and repeatable flavour.
